Main themes
This seminar will deal with different kinds of methodologies and concepts in Dutch linguistics research. The students should take an active part during the lectures about recent researchs on Dutch linguistics or on the basis of reading of scientific literature.
Learning outcomes

At the end of this learning unit, the student is able to :

1 At the end of the seminar, students should have developed insight into the research methods in different areas of Dutch (applied) linguistics. They should be able to formulate research hypotheses and to develop research methods / strategies to verify these hypotheses.

Evaluation methods
The evaluation will be based on students' active involvement in the seminar (20%, no repass possible for this part). It will also involve a written research report of an empirical study linked to the seminar topic (80%).
